[NETFILTER]: nf_queue: don't return error when unregistering a non-existant handler

Commit ce7663d84:

[NETFILTER]: nfnetlink_queue: don't unregister handler of other subsystem

changed nf_unregister_queue_handler to return an error when attempting to
unregister a queue handler that is not identical to the one passed in.
This is correct in case we really do have a different queue handler already
registered, but some existing userspace code always does an unbind before
bind and aborts if that fails, so try to be nice and return success in
that case.

 net/netfilter/nf_queue.c |    2 +-
 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 1 deletions(-)

diff --git a/net/netfilter/nf_queue.c b/net/netfilter/nf_queue.c
index 6bfdb78..61b55a5 100644
--- a/net/netfilter/nf_queue.c
+++ b/net/netfilter/nf_queue.c
@@ -51,7 +51,7 @@ int nf_unregister_queue_handler(int pf, const struct nf_queue_handler *qh)
 		return -EINVAL;
 
 	mutex_lock(&queue_handler_mutex);
-	if (queue_handler[pf] != qh) {
+	if (queue_handler[pf] && queue_handler[pf] != qh) {
 		mutex_unlock(&queue_handler_mutex);
 		return -EINVAL;
 	}
